2006-05-22 Thread King Chung Huang
Hi,

I installed freenet on Mac OS X and started it. I can visit my  
localhost on port  and see the Web Interface. But, what do I do  
now? Clicking on the default bookmarks doesn't do anything. The FAQs  
suggest that it may take a while for the connections to be  
established, but I'm still unable to load any of the bookmarks after  
an hour. Is there something else I should be doing? I'm not using NAT  
on this computer, and there's no firewall in place. I'm a bit lost on  
what to do to get pages to load.

Thanks,

King Chung Huang
